Finite subgroups of the birational automorphism group are `almost' nilpotent

Algebraic Geometry 2019-12-24 v2

Abstract

We call a group GG nilpotently Jordan of class at most cc (cN)(c\in\mathbb{N}) if there exists a constant JZ+J\in\mathbb{Z}^+ such that every finite subgroup HGH\leqq G contains a nilpotent subgroup KHK\leqq H of class at most cc and index at most JJ. We show that the birational automorphism group of a dd dimensional variety over a field of characteristic zero is nilpotently Jordan of class at most dd.
